Definition | An enzyme complex containing an iron-iron cluster found in species such as the photosynthetic bacterium Rhodobacter capsulatus. It is composed of two main subunits, dinitrogenase and nitrogenase reductase. Dinitrogenase, the iron-iron containing subunit, has an alpha1-beta2 or alpha2-beta2 structure, and the nitrogenase reductase subunit is a homodimer. Functions in the catalysis of the formation of oxidized ferredoxin and ammonia from reduced ferredoxin and nitrogen. | |||
